0

我正在为我个人在 VB.NET 中使用一个与多媒体(音频和视频)文件相关的小项目工作。

我已经通过 NuGet 将 TagLib 添加到我的项目中,并且正在慢慢寻找使用它从我的文件中获取信息的方法。

然而,我想知道的一件事是,是否有办法确定文件是否包含无损音频?显然,某些文件格式是无损的,例如 WAV 就是一个明显的例子,但对于 WMA 和 AAC/ALAC 等格式,通常与有损对应文件共享相同的扩展名。

因此,TagLib 是否提供了一种方法来确定文件中的音频流是否无损?如果是这样,您能否建议如何在 VB.Net 中实现这一点?我在网上看了一下,但遗憾的是找不到任何东西......

我这样做的主要原因与仅音频文件有关,因此不一定是视频文件,它可能包含多个音轨。

提前谢谢了

4

0 回答 0